public function hydrate($data)
 {
     parent::hydrate($data);
     $items = [];
     foreach ($this->items as $item) {
         $raw = DynamicDataNodeResponse::make($item);
         $node = Objects::create($raw->class, []);
         if ($node instanceof DataNodeResponse) {
             $node->hydrate($raw->data);
         }
         $items[] = $node;
     }
     $this->items = $items;
 }
 public function hydrate($data)
 {
     parent::hydrate($data);
     $this->_buildProperty('items', '\\Fortifi\\FortifiApi\\Payment\\Responses\\Paypal\\PaymentPaypalSubscriptionResponse');
 }
 public function hydrate($data)
 {
     parent::hydrate($data);
     $this->_buildProperty('items', '\\Fortifi\\FortifiApi\\Affiliate\\Responses\\Approval\\AffiliateApprovalResponse');
 }
Example #4
0
 /**
  * @param $data
  */
 public function hydrate($data)
 {
     parent::hydrate($data);
     $this->_buildProperty('items', '\\Fortifi\\FortifiApi\\Traffic\\Responses\\VisitorResponse');
 }
 public function hydrate($data)
 {
     parent::hydrate($data);
     $this->_buildProperty('items', '\\Fortifi\\FortifiApi\\Payment\\Responses\\Gateway\\PaymentGatewayResponse');
 }
 public function hydrate($data)
 {
     parent::hydrate($data);
     $this->_buildProperty('items', '\\Fortifi\\FortifiApi\\Affiliate\\Responses\\DailyMetrics\\AffiliateSalesOverviewRowResponse');
 }
 public function hydrate($data)
 {
     parent::hydrate($data);
     $this->_buildProperty('items', '\\Fortifi\\FortifiApi\\Marketing\\Responses\\TextAdvertResponse');
 }
 public function hydrate($data)
 {
     parent::hydrate($data);
     $this->_buildProperty('items', '\\Fortifi\\FortifiApi\\Purchase\\Responses\\InvoiceItemResponse');
 }
 public function hydrate($data)
 {
     parent::hydrate($data);
     $this->_buildProperty('items', '\\Fortifi\\FortifiApi\\Customer\\Responses\\CustomerOfferResponse');
 }
 public function hydrate($data)
 {
     parent::hydrate($data);
     $this->_buildProperty('items', '\\Fortifi\\FortifiApi\\Affiliate\\Responses\\Transactions\\AffiliateAdjustmentResponse');
 }
 public function hydrate($data)
 {
     parent::hydrate($data);
     $this->_buildProperty('items', '\\Fortifi\\FortifiApi\\Contact\\Responses\\ContactComplaintResponse');
 }
Example #12
0
 public function hydrate($data)
 {
     parent::hydrate($data);
     $this->_buildProperty('tags', '\\Fortifi\\FortifiApi\\Tags\\Responses\\TagResponse');
 }
 public function hydrate($data)
 {
     parent::hydrate($data);
     $this->_buildProperty('items', '\\Fortifi\\FortifiApi\\Finance\\Responses\\ChargeRetryDayResponse');
 }
 public function hydrate($data)
 {
     parent::hydrate($data);
     $this->_buildProperty('roles', '\\Fortifi\\FortifiApi\\Employee\\Responses\\Roles\\EmployeeRoleResponse');
 }
 public function hydrate($data)
 {
     parent::hydrate($data);
     $this->_buildProperty('items', '\\Fortifi\\FortifiApi\\Auth\\Responses\\ServiceAccountResponse');
 }
 public function hydrate($data)
 {
     parent::hydrate($data);
     $this->_buildProperty('items', '\\Fortifi\\FortifiApi\\Ticket\\Responses\\Qa\\TicketQaQuestionnaireResponse');
 }
 public function hydrate($data)
 {
     parent::hydrate($data);
     $this->_buildProperty('items', '\\Fortifi\\FortifiApi\\Developer\\Responses\\Webhooks\\DeveloperWebhookQueueResponse');
 }
 /**
  * @param $data
  */
 public function hydrate($data)
 {
     parent::hydrate($data);
     $this->_buildProperty('items', '\\Fortifi\\FortifiApi\\Messenger\\Responses\\Lists\\MessengerListResponse');
 }
 public function hydrate($data)
 {
     parent::hydrate($data);
     $this->_buildProperty('items', '\\Fortifi\\FortifiApi\\Polymer\\Responses\\PolymerTypeResponse');
 }
 public function hydrate($data)
 {
     parent::hydrate($data);
     $this->_buildProperty('items', '\\Fortifi\\FortifiApi\\Ticket\\Responses\\Template\\TicketTemplateResponse');
 }
 public function hydrate($data)
 {
     parent::hydrate($data);
     $this->_buildProperty('items', '\\Fortifi\\FortifiApi\\Affiliate\\Responses\\CostImport\\AffiliateCostImportDayResponse');
 }
 public function hydrate($data)
 {
     parent::hydrate($data);
     $this->_buildProperty('items', '\\Fortifi\\FortifiApi\\Product\\Responses\\ProductPriceResponse');
 }
 public function hydrate($data)
 {
     parent::hydrate($data);
     $this->_buildProperty('items', '\\Fortifi\\FortifiApi\\KnowledgeBase\\Responses\\KnowledgeBaseCategoryResponse');
 }
Example #24
0
 public function hydrate($data)
 {
     parent::hydrate($data);
     $this->_buildProperty('items', '\\Fortifi\\FortifiApi\\Domain\\Responses\\DomainResponse');
 }
 public function hydrate($data)
 {
     parent::hydrate($data);
     $this->_buildProperty('items', '\\Fortifi\\FortifiApi\\Affiliate\\Responses\\Spend\\AffiliateSpendUploadBulkResponse');
 }